Recruitment Consultant in the logistics sector required, responsible for sourcing, attracting, and placing candidates within logistics, transport, and supply chain roles. This includes positions such as HGV drivers, warehouse operatives, transport planners, and logistics managers. The consultant acts as the key link between clients seeking to fill roles and candidates looking for employment opportunities.
Key Responsibilities:
- Client Management
- Build and maintain relationships with existing clients within the logistics and supply chain sector.
- Develop new business through networking, cold calling, and site visits.
- Understand client requirements, job specifications, and company culture to deliver effective recruitment solutions.
- Negotiate terms of business and ensure service level agreements (SLAs) are met.
- Candidate Management
- Source candidates through job boards, social media, internal databases, referrals, and advertising.
- Screen, interview, and assess candidates to ensure suitability for client requirements.
- Manage the end-to-end recruitment process including offer negotiation, compliance, and onboarding.
- Maintain regular contact with temporary and permanent staff to ensure satisfaction and retention.
- Administration & Compliance
- Ensure all candidate documentation meets legal and company standards (e.g., right-to-work, driving licences, CPC cards).
- Maintain accurate records on CRM or recruitment software systems.
- Produce reports and KPI updates for management when required.
- Operational Support
- Liaise with operations and transport managers to ensure adequate staffing levels.
- Coordinate shift allocations and ensure smooth running of temporary staffing solutions.
- Respond quickly to client staffing requests, particularly for short-notice or 24/7 logistics operations.
Skills & Competencies:
- Strong understanding of logistics, transport, and warehousing operations.
- Excellent communication and relationship-building skills.
- Ability to work under pressure in a fast-paced environment.
- Sales-driven mindset with the ability to meet and exceed targets.
- Organised and detail-oriented, especially regarding compliance and documentation.
- Proficient with recruitment systems, Microsoft Office, and job boards.
Qualifications & Experience:
- Previous experience in logistics recruitment (temporary or permanent) preferred.
- Knowledge of driver legislation, Working Time Directive, and RT(WT)R regulations.
- Full UK driving licence.
